I am writing to remind you about the sporting events which will be held across London’s road network on the first few days of the Games.
Don’t get caught out
Motorists should avoid driving in central London and around Games venues from 15 July and be aware that Olympic Route Network (ORN) restrictions apply from 25 July. On road event days, road closures will be in place from early morning and you will not be able to drive close to or across the race routes. Many bus routes will be affected on Saturday 28 and Sunday 29 July, including route 38.
Saturday 28 and Sunday 29 July
The Men’s and Women’s Cycling Road Races will run from central London to Box Hill, Surrey and back, via Fulham, Putney, Richmond, Hampton Court, Weybridge, Woking, Dorking, Leatherhead, Esher and Kingston.


Road closures will apply from 0300. The Olympic Route Network (ORN) will operate during this event. Some parts of the ORN will be closed and an alternative ORN route will be in place.


To watch our video explaining where and how the ORN and Games Lanes operate and for details of the ORN on road event days, please click here
Wednesday 1 August
The Men’s and Women’s Road Cycling Time Trials will start and finish at Hampton Court Palace, passing through East Molesey, West Molesey, Thames Ditton, Esher, Whiteley Village, Hinchley Wood, Surbiton, Kingston, Hampton Wick and Teddington. Road closures will apply from 0530.
